Merrimack Weather: At What Time Will It Hit 82 Degrees on Monday?

Plus, the weather forecast for the rest of the week.

Yes, you read that correctly – 82 degrees. That’s what weather forecasters are predicting for a high on Monday.

Here’s the timeline: At around 7 a.m., it will be in the high 40s to lower 50s. By 10 a.m., it will hit 71 degrees. At noon, it’s expected to be 79. Then 80, and then, at 3 p.m., it’s expected to peak at 82 degrees.

By dinnertime, temps will be back down into the upper 60s and the mid-60s overnight.

Here’s the rest of National Weather Service forecast for the week:

  • Tuesday: Chance of showers. Highs in the high 70s and lows in the mid-50s.
  • Wednesday: Mostly sunny. Highs in the low 70s and lows in the high 40s.
  • Thursday: Sunny. Highs in the low 70s and lows in the mid-40s.
  • Friday: Mostly sunny. High in the high 60s and lows in the low 50s.
